7
Most read
8
Most read
9
Most read
Presented By:
Krishna M Patel - 120080116038
Priyanka G Patel - 120080116037
INDEX
 Computer Generation
 History
 Defination
 Why Quantum computing??
 introduction of Qubits
 How powerful are quantum computers
 Quantum algorithms
 Application
 Advantages and Disadvantages
 Present status
 Conclusion
 First Generation (1940-1956)
 Vacuum Tubes
 Second Generation (1956-1963)
 Transistors
 Third Generation (1964-1971)
 Integrated Circuits
 Fourth Generation (1971-present)
 Microprocessors
 Fifth Generation (Present and Beyond)
 Artificial Intelligence
Year Scientist Research
1982 Feynman Idea of creating machines
based on the laws of
quantum mechanics
instead of the laws of
classical physics.
1985 David Deutsch Developed the quantum
turing machine, showing
that quantum circuits are
universal.
1994 Peter Shor A quantum algorithm to
factor very large numbers
in polynomial time.
1997 Lov Grover Develops a quantum search
algorithm with O(√N)
complexity
History:
 Quantum computing is the area of study focused on developing computer technology based on
the principles of quantum theory, which explains the nature and behaviour of energy and matter
on the quantum (atomic and subatomic) level.
 Quantum Computer:
 A quantum computer is a computation device that makes direct use of quantum-mechanical
phenomena, such as superposition and entanglement, to perform operations on data.
 By 2020 we will hit natural limits on the size of transistors
 Max out on the number of transistors per chip
 Reach the minimum size for transistors
 Reach the limit of speed for devices
 Eventually, all computing will be done using some sort of alternative structure
 DNA
 Cellular Automation
 Quantum
 In quantum computing, a qubit or quantum bit is a unit of quantum information.
 Qubits represent atoms, ions, photons or electrons and their respective control devices that are
working together to act as computer memory and a processor.
 A qubit is a two-state quantum-mechanical system.
 Vertical polarization
 Horizontal polarization
 A qubit has a quantum register.
 Similar to qubit, a qutrit, qudit is also used for other level quantum system.
 The two states in which a qubit may be measured are known as basis states.
 They are represented by Dirac notation.
 States are conventionally written as |0> and |1>:
 An excited state representing |1> and a ground state representing |0>.
 |ѱ>=α|0> + β|1>,
 When we measure this qubit in the standard basis, the probability of outcome for |0> is |α|2 and
outcome for |1> is |β|2.
 |α|2 + |β|2 = 1
 Operation on qubits:
 unitary transformation
 Standard basis measurement
Excited
State
Ground
State
Nucleus
Electro
nState
|0>
State
|1>
Bits:
 The device computes by
manipulating those bits with the
help of logical gates.
 A classical computer has a memory
made up of bits, where each bit holds
either a one or a zero.
Qubits:
 The device computes by
manipulating those bits with the
help of quantum logic gates.
 A qubits can hold a one,a zero or
crucially a superpositoion of these.
 A single qubit can be forced into a superposition of the two states denoted by the
addition of the state vectors:
 A qubit in superposition is in both of the states |1> and |0> at the same time.
 DEFINITION
 Two things can overlap each other without interfering with each other.In classical
computers,electrons cannot occupy the same space at the same time.
 Entanglement is the ability of quantum systems to exhibit correlation between
states within a superposition.
 Imagine two qubits,each in the state |0>+|1>(a superposition of 0 and 1).We can
entangle the two qubits such that the measurement of one qubit is always
correlated to the measurement of other qubit.
 Some of quantum algorithms can turn hard mathematical problems into easy
ones.
 The time takes to execute the algorithm must increase no faster than a
polynomial function of the size of the input.
 Potential use of quantum factoring for code-breaking purpose has raised the
suggestion of building a quantum computer.
 It may help in cryptography.
 A quantum algorithm is an algorithm which runs on a realistic model of quantum
computation.
 Quantum algorithm is a step-by-step procedure.
 ALGORITHM
I. Jozsa algorithm
II. Simon’s algorithm
III. Shor’s algorithm
 Jozsa algorithm:
 This algorithm solves a black-box problem which probably requires exponentially many
queries to the black box for any deterministic classical computer, but can be done with
exactly 1 query by quantum computer.
 Simon’s algorithm:
 This algorithm solves a black-box problem exponentially faster the any classical
algorithm, including bounded-error probabilistic algorithms.
 Shor’s algorithm:
 This algorithm solves the discrete logarithm problem and integer factorization
problem in polynomial time, whereas the best known classical algorithms take super-
polynomial time.
 Even though no quantum computer has been built that hasn’t stopped the
proliferation of papers on various aspects of the subject.Many such papers have
been written defining language specification.
 QCL –(Bernhard-omer)like C syntax and very compelet.
 qGCL –(Paolo Zuliani and others)
 Quantum C-(Stephen Blaha)Currently just a specification.
 Quantum computer can be used in cryptography.
 Modelling and indexing of very large databases.
 It can be used to solving complex mathematical problems.
 Military searches of quantum computer.
 Google image search.
 Teleportation
 Improved error correction and error detection.
 Quantum cryptography describes the use of quantum mechanical effects to
perform cryptographic tasks or to break cryptographic systems.
 Well-known examples of quantum cryptography are the use of quantum
communication to exchange a key securely and the hypothetical use of quantum
computers that would allow the breaking of various popular public-key
encryption and signature schemes.
 The advantage of quantum cryptography lies in the fact that it allows the
completion of various cryptographic tasks that are proven or conjectured to be
impossible using only classical.
 The most well known and developed application of quantum cryptography
is quantum key distribution (QKD).
Advantages Disadvantages
Increase in computing power Although qubit can hold many possible
values but only one classical result can be
obtained from every run.
Advance in security Repeated runs may be necessary to obtain
the desired result.
Teleportation It is impossible to copy qubits(no-cloning
theorem).
Advantages and Disadvantage of Quantum computing
 Quantum physicists from the university of Innsbruck have set another world
record: They have achieved controlled entanglement of 14 quantum bits and, thus
realized the largest quantum register that has ever been produced.
 Researchers at delft University of technology have succeeded in carrying out
calculations with two qubits.
 December 19, 2001-IBM performs shor’s algorithm.
 It discusses the inevitability of quantum computers, how they originated, and
what is different about them from classical computers
 It is is intended to be accessible to the general people, so it will explain the basics
of a few quantum computer features at the risk of over-simplification
 Quantum computes are coming, and they will require a new way of looking at
computing
 If large-scale quantum computers can be built, they will be able to solve certain
problems much faster than any classical computer using the best currently known
algorithms(for example integer factorization using shor’s algorithm or the
simulation of quantum many-body systems).
 Desktop quantum computers expected by many within 10 years.
Quantum computing

More Related Content

PPTX
Quantum Computing
PPTX
Quantum Computing.pptx
PPTX
What is quantum computing
PPTX
Quantum computing - Introduction
PPTX
Quantum computing
PPTX
Quantum computing seminar
PPTX
Quantum Computing
PPTX
Quantum Computers
Quantum Computing
Quantum Computing.pptx
What is quantum computing
Quantum computing - Introduction
Quantum computing
Quantum computing seminar
Quantum Computing
Quantum Computers

What's hot (20)

PDF
Quantum computing
PPTX
Quantum Computing
PPTX
Quantum computer
PPTX
Quantum computing
PPTX
Quantum computers
PPTX
Quantum computer ppt
PPTX
Quantum Computing: Welcome to the Future
PPTX
Quantum computing
PPTX
Presentation quantum computers
PPTX
Qunatum computing
PDF
Quantum computation - Introduction
PPT
Quantum computer
PDF
Quantum Computing
PDF
Introduction to Quantum Computing
PPTX
Quantum Computing - Basic Concepts
PPTX
QuantumComputersPresentation
PPTX
Quantum computing
Quantum computing
Quantum Computing
Quantum computer
Quantum computing
Quantum computers
Quantum computer ppt
Quantum Computing: Welcome to the Future
Quantum computing
Presentation quantum computers
Qunatum computing
Quantum computation - Introduction
Quantum computer
Quantum Computing
Introduction to Quantum Computing
Quantum Computing - Basic Concepts
QuantumComputersPresentation
Quantum computing
Ad

Similar to Quantum computing (20)

PPT
Quantum Computing
PPTX
PDF
Quantum computation a review
PPTX
Quantum Computing_Quantum_mechanics.pptx
PPTX
Quantum Information FINAL.pptx
PPTX
the Power of Quantum Computing and it's scope
PDF
PPTX
quantum computing22.pptx
PPTX
Quantum Computing in Application of Qunatum Physics.pptx
PPTX
Quantum computers
PPTX
Quantum Computing and what is qbits.pptx
PPT
Ibm quantum computing
PPTX
quantumcomputing-1234567890987654321.pptx
PPT
Quantum computing
PPTX
Seminar on quatum
PPTX
Quantum Computing and its security implications
PPTX
22222222222222222222222Quantum-Computing-Ppt.pptx
PPTX
quantumcomputing-230309064424-9aa92847.pptx_20250531_233202_0000.pptx
PDF
An Introduction to Quantum computing
PPTX
quantumcomputer-190731154949.pptx
Quantum Computing
Quantum computation a review
Quantum Computing_Quantum_mechanics.pptx
Quantum Information FINAL.pptx
the Power of Quantum Computing and it's scope
quantum computing22.pptx
Quantum Computing in Application of Qunatum Physics.pptx
Quantum computers
Quantum Computing and what is qbits.pptx
Ibm quantum computing
quantumcomputing-1234567890987654321.pptx
Quantum computing
Seminar on quatum
Quantum Computing and its security implications
22222222222222222222222Quantum-Computing-Ppt.pptx
quantumcomputing-230309064424-9aa92847.pptx_20250531_233202_0000.pptx
An Introduction to Quantum computing
quantumcomputer-190731154949.pptx
Ad

Recently uploaded (20)

PDF
Examining Bias in AI Generated News Content.pdf
PDF
ment.tech-Siri Delay Opens AI Startup Opportunity in 2025.pdf
PDF
CXOs-Are-you-still-doing-manual-DevOps-in-the-age-of-AI.pdf
PDF
zbrain.ai-Scope Key Metrics Configuration and Best Practices.pdf
PDF
A symptom-driven medical diagnosis support model based on machine learning te...
PDF
Build Real-Time ML Apps with Python, Feast & NoSQL
PPTX
SGT Report The Beast Plan and Cyberphysical Systems of Control
PDF
Rapid Prototyping: A lecture on prototyping techniques for interface design
PDF
Early detection and classification of bone marrow changes in lumbar vertebrae...
PDF
Electrocardiogram sequences data analytics and classification using unsupervi...
PDF
The-2025-Engineering-Revolution-AI-Quality-and-DevOps-Convergence.pdf
PDF
LMS bot: enhanced learning management systems for improved student learning e...
PDF
Transform-Your-Supply-Chain-with-AI-Driven-Quality-Engineering.pdf
PDF
giants, standing on the shoulders of - by Daniel Stenberg
PPTX
Presentation - Principles of Instructional Design.pptx
PDF
MENA-ECEONOMIC-CONTEXT-VC MENA-ECEONOMIC
PDF
substrate PowerPoint Presentation basic one
PDF
Transform-Your-Streaming-Platform-with-AI-Driven-Quality-Engineering.pdf
PDF
AI.gov: A Trojan Horse in the Age of Artificial Intelligence
PPTX
AI-driven Assurance Across Your End-to-end Network With ThousandEyes
Examining Bias in AI Generated News Content.pdf
ment.tech-Siri Delay Opens AI Startup Opportunity in 2025.pdf
CXOs-Are-you-still-doing-manual-DevOps-in-the-age-of-AI.pdf
zbrain.ai-Scope Key Metrics Configuration and Best Practices.pdf
A symptom-driven medical diagnosis support model based on machine learning te...
Build Real-Time ML Apps with Python, Feast & NoSQL
SGT Report The Beast Plan and Cyberphysical Systems of Control
Rapid Prototyping: A lecture on prototyping techniques for interface design
Early detection and classification of bone marrow changes in lumbar vertebrae...
Electrocardiogram sequences data analytics and classification using unsupervi...
The-2025-Engineering-Revolution-AI-Quality-and-DevOps-Convergence.pdf
LMS bot: enhanced learning management systems for improved student learning e...
Transform-Your-Supply-Chain-with-AI-Driven-Quality-Engineering.pdf
giants, standing on the shoulders of - by Daniel Stenberg
Presentation - Principles of Instructional Design.pptx
MENA-ECEONOMIC-CONTEXT-VC MENA-ECEONOMIC
substrate PowerPoint Presentation basic one
Transform-Your-Streaming-Platform-with-AI-Driven-Quality-Engineering.pdf
AI.gov: A Trojan Horse in the Age of Artificial Intelligence
AI-driven Assurance Across Your End-to-end Network With ThousandEyes

Quantum computing

  • 1. Presented By: Krishna M Patel - 120080116038 Priyanka G Patel - 120080116037
  • 2. INDEX  Computer Generation  History  Defination  Why Quantum computing??  introduction of Qubits  How powerful are quantum computers  Quantum algorithms  Application  Advantages and Disadvantages  Present status  Conclusion
  • 3.  First Generation (1940-1956)  Vacuum Tubes  Second Generation (1956-1963)  Transistors  Third Generation (1964-1971)  Integrated Circuits  Fourth Generation (1971-present)  Microprocessors  Fifth Generation (Present and Beyond)  Artificial Intelligence
  • 4. Year Scientist Research 1982 Feynman Idea of creating machines based on the laws of quantum mechanics instead of the laws of classical physics. 1985 David Deutsch Developed the quantum turing machine, showing that quantum circuits are universal. 1994 Peter Shor A quantum algorithm to factor very large numbers in polynomial time. 1997 Lov Grover Develops a quantum search algorithm with O(√N) complexity History:
  • 5.  Quantum computing is the area of study focused on developing computer technology based on the principles of quantum theory, which explains the nature and behaviour of energy and matter on the quantum (atomic and subatomic) level.  Quantum Computer:  A quantum computer is a computation device that makes direct use of quantum-mechanical phenomena, such as superposition and entanglement, to perform operations on data.
  • 6.  By 2020 we will hit natural limits on the size of transistors  Max out on the number of transistors per chip  Reach the minimum size for transistors  Reach the limit of speed for devices  Eventually, all computing will be done using some sort of alternative structure  DNA  Cellular Automation  Quantum
  • 7.  In quantum computing, a qubit or quantum bit is a unit of quantum information.  Qubits represent atoms, ions, photons or electrons and their respective control devices that are working together to act as computer memory and a processor.  A qubit is a two-state quantum-mechanical system.  Vertical polarization  Horizontal polarization  A qubit has a quantum register.  Similar to qubit, a qutrit, qudit is also used for other level quantum system.
  • 8.  The two states in which a qubit may be measured are known as basis states.  They are represented by Dirac notation.  States are conventionally written as |0> and |1>:  An excited state representing |1> and a ground state representing |0>.  |ѱ>=α|0> + β|1>,  When we measure this qubit in the standard basis, the probability of outcome for |0> is |α|2 and outcome for |1> is |β|2.  |α|2 + |β|2 = 1  Operation on qubits:  unitary transformation  Standard basis measurement Excited State Ground State Nucleus Electro nState |0> State |1>
  • 9. Bits:  The device computes by manipulating those bits with the help of logical gates.  A classical computer has a memory made up of bits, where each bit holds either a one or a zero. Qubits:  The device computes by manipulating those bits with the help of quantum logic gates.  A qubits can hold a one,a zero or crucially a superpositoion of these.
  • 10.  A single qubit can be forced into a superposition of the two states denoted by the addition of the state vectors:  A qubit in superposition is in both of the states |1> and |0> at the same time.  DEFINITION  Two things can overlap each other without interfering with each other.In classical computers,electrons cannot occupy the same space at the same time.
  • 11.  Entanglement is the ability of quantum systems to exhibit correlation between states within a superposition.  Imagine two qubits,each in the state |0>+|1>(a superposition of 0 and 1).We can entangle the two qubits such that the measurement of one qubit is always correlated to the measurement of other qubit.
  • 12.  Some of quantum algorithms can turn hard mathematical problems into easy ones.  The time takes to execute the algorithm must increase no faster than a polynomial function of the size of the input.  Potential use of quantum factoring for code-breaking purpose has raised the suggestion of building a quantum computer.  It may help in cryptography.
  • 13.  A quantum algorithm is an algorithm which runs on a realistic model of quantum computation.  Quantum algorithm is a step-by-step procedure.  ALGORITHM I. Jozsa algorithm II. Simon’s algorithm III. Shor’s algorithm
  • 14.  Jozsa algorithm:  This algorithm solves a black-box problem which probably requires exponentially many queries to the black box for any deterministic classical computer, but can be done with exactly 1 query by quantum computer.  Simon’s algorithm:  This algorithm solves a black-box problem exponentially faster the any classical algorithm, including bounded-error probabilistic algorithms.  Shor’s algorithm:  This algorithm solves the discrete logarithm problem and integer factorization problem in polynomial time, whereas the best known classical algorithms take super- polynomial time.
  • 15.  Even though no quantum computer has been built that hasn’t stopped the proliferation of papers on various aspects of the subject.Many such papers have been written defining language specification.  QCL –(Bernhard-omer)like C syntax and very compelet.  qGCL –(Paolo Zuliani and others)  Quantum C-(Stephen Blaha)Currently just a specification.
  • 16.  Quantum computer can be used in cryptography.  Modelling and indexing of very large databases.  It can be used to solving complex mathematical problems.  Military searches of quantum computer.  Google image search.  Teleportation  Improved error correction and error detection.
  • 17.  Quantum cryptography describes the use of quantum mechanical effects to perform cryptographic tasks or to break cryptographic systems.  Well-known examples of quantum cryptography are the use of quantum communication to exchange a key securely and the hypothetical use of quantum computers that would allow the breaking of various popular public-key encryption and signature schemes.  The advantage of quantum cryptography lies in the fact that it allows the completion of various cryptographic tasks that are proven or conjectured to be impossible using only classical.  The most well known and developed application of quantum cryptography is quantum key distribution (QKD).
  • 18. Advantages Disadvantages Increase in computing power Although qubit can hold many possible values but only one classical result can be obtained from every run. Advance in security Repeated runs may be necessary to obtain the desired result. Teleportation It is impossible to copy qubits(no-cloning theorem). Advantages and Disadvantage of Quantum computing
  • 19.  Quantum physicists from the university of Innsbruck have set another world record: They have achieved controlled entanglement of 14 quantum bits and, thus realized the largest quantum register that has ever been produced.  Researchers at delft University of technology have succeeded in carrying out calculations with two qubits.  December 19, 2001-IBM performs shor’s algorithm.
  • 20.  It discusses the inevitability of quantum computers, how they originated, and what is different about them from classical computers  It is is intended to be accessible to the general people, so it will explain the basics of a few quantum computer features at the risk of over-simplification  Quantum computes are coming, and they will require a new way of looking at computing  If large-scale quantum computers can be built, they will be able to solve certain problems much faster than any classical computer using the best currently known algorithms(for example integer factorization using shor’s algorithm or the simulation of quantum many-body systems).  Desktop quantum computers expected by many within 10 years.